An administrator at your organization has been tasked with modifying an existing custom role in NSX to allow specific users to manage firewall rules but restrict their ability to modify edge gateway configurations. After modifying the role, the administrator needs to validate the role permissions. Which of the following steps must the administrator take to achieve this?

  1. A

    Edit the custom role and ensure the 'Firewall Administrator' permission is enabled.

  2. B

    Validate the role by logging in as a user assigned to the new role and attempting to manage firewall rules.

  3. C

    Use the 'User Role Mapping' tool to check which permissions are granted to the custom role.

  4. D

    Check the NSX audit logs to verify if the role changes have been applied successfully.

  5. E

    Verify that permissions at the NSX-T Manager level align with the updated custom role.

Show answer and explanation

Correct answers: A, B, E

Explanation

To modify and validate an existing role in NSX, the administrator must ensure the required permissions, like 'Firewall Administrator,' are enabled. Validating the role involves testing it by logging in as a user with the role assigned and ensuring that NSX-T Manager permissions reflect the changes. This ensures the role functions as intended while adhering to organizational security policies.

  • A. Correct.

    The 'Firewall Administrator' permission must be explicitly enabled for users to manage firewall rules, aligning with the task requirements.

  • B. Correct.

    Testing the role by logging in as a user assigned to it is a direct way to validate the permissions assigned to the custom role.

  • C. Incorrect.

    The 'User Role Mapping' tool is used to map roles to users but does not provide visibility into specific permissions within the role, making it irrelevant in this case.

  • D. Incorrect.

    Checking audit logs confirms whether changes have been made but does not directly verify the permissions or their functionality.

  • E. Correct.

    Ensuring that the NSX-T Manager permissions align with the custom role is necessary for the role to function as expected.
